Numicon builds a deep understanding of maths through a multi-sensory approach, developing children's fluency, reasoning and problem-solving. Numicon Pupil Books are designed for children to use independently after whole class teaching and learning has taken place. The Pupil Books are divided into two sections: Practice and Going Deeper. The Practice sections provide independent practice to improve understanding and fluency while the Going Deeper sections provide open questions to challenge pupils and deepen their conceptual understanding and develop mastery. The four-page sections for each of the Activity Groups follow the order of the long term plans in the Teaching Resource Handbooks and reflect the content in the Focus activities, enabling progress to be matched against the Milestones. There is one Pupil Book for each year group. An answer book is provided in the pack of 15 and is also available on Numicon Online (on the Oxford Owl website). The Numicon Number, Pattern and Calculating 6 Teaching Pack comprises a Teaching Resource Handbook and an Implementation Guide, providing the core materials you need to start teaching children aged 10 to 11. The Teaching Resource Handbook provides step-by-step activities for developing children's understanding of pattern, algebra, number and calculating. With a great emphasis on problem-solving through real-world contexts and practical planning and assessment guidance, the Teaching Resource Handbook will support you with developing children's mathematical understanding using Numicon. Also included are photocopy masters, activities to prepare children for formal testing and a series of investigations. The Implementation Guide offers guidance on what Numicon is, gives advice on how best to implement Numicon in your school and describes the Key Mathematical Ideas that underpin work within this year. With information on the theory behind Numicon, this guide will inspire you in building a secure future in mathematics for all children.
